跨站漏洞例子,深度剖析与应对策略

喜羊羊

随着互联网技术的飞速发展,网络安全问题日益突出,跨站漏洞(Cross-Site Vulnerability)作为Web应用安全领域的一种常见威胁,给企业和个人用户的数据安全带来极大隐患,本文将通过具体例子,深入剖析跨站漏洞的产生原因、危害,并探讨相应的应对策略。

跨站漏洞概述

跨站漏洞是一种安全漏洞,攻击者利用它可以在一个网站上嵌入恶意代码,当其他用户访问该网站时,恶意代码会在用户的浏览器上执行,这些恶意代码可能导致用户数据泄露、身份盗用、恶意软件感染等严重后果,跨站漏洞主要包括跨站脚本攻击(XSS)和跨站请求伪造(CSRF)。

跨站漏洞例子:跨站脚本攻击(XSS)

以某论坛为例,攻击者在论坛发帖时,插入一段恶意脚本,当其他用户浏览该帖子时,浏览器会执行这段恶意脚本,这段脚本可以窃取用户的Cookie信息、监听用户输入等,进而实现攻击者的恶意目的,具体步骤如下:

1、攻击者在论坛发帖时,插入一段恶意脚本,如:<script>alert("XSS攻击!")</script>。

跨站漏洞例子,深度剖析与应对策略

2、其他用户在浏览帖子时,浏览器会执行这段脚本,弹出警告框,提示用户受到XSS攻击。

3、攻击者利用这段脚本,可以获取用户的Cookie信息,进一步实施攻击。

跨站漏洞例子:跨站请求伪造(CSRF)

以某在线银行为例,攻击者通过社交媒体或其他渠道,诱导用户在未受保护的环境下点击一个恶意链接,这个链接会发起一个伪造的用户请求,导致用户在不知情的情况下进行敏感操作,如转账、修改密码等,具体步骤如下:

1、攻击者构造一个包含恶意代码的链接,如:转账链接。

2、通过社交媒体、邮件等方式,诱导用户在未受保护的环境下点击该链接。

3、用户点击链接后,浏览器会向银行服务器发送一个伪造的用户请求,执行转账操作。

4、由于用户未意识到这是伪造请求,攻击者成功实施CSRF攻击。

跨站漏洞例子,深度剖析与应对策略

跨站漏洞的危害

跨站漏洞的危害主要表现在以下几个方面:

1、数据泄露:攻击者可以窃取用户的敏感信息,如密码、信用卡信息等。

2、身份盗用:攻击者可以利用泄露的信息,冒充用户身份进行非法操作。

3、恶意软件感染:攻击者可以利用跨站漏洞,在用户计算机上安装恶意软件,控制用户计算机。

4、网站声誉受损:网站存在跨站漏洞,可能导致大量用户数据泄露,严重损害网站声誉。

跨站漏洞的应对策略

1、输入验证:对用户的输入进行严格的验证和过滤,防止恶意代码的执行。

2、输出编码:对输出到浏览器的数据进行编码处理,防止恶意代码被浏览器执行。

跨站漏洞例子,深度剖析与应对策略

3、设置同源策略:通过设置同源策略,限制不同网站之间的资源共享,防止CSRF攻击。

4、安全教育:提高用户的安全意识,避免点击未知链接,识别钓鱼网站等。

5、定期安全审计:定期对网站进行安全审计,发现潜在的安全漏洞,及时修复。

跨站漏洞是Web应用安全领域的一种常见威胁,本文通过分析具体的例子,深入剖析了跨站漏洞的产生原因、危害以及应对策略,企业和个人用户应提高安全意识,加强安全防护措施,共同维护网络安全。

文章版权声明:除非注明,否则均为欣依网原创文章,转载或复制请以超链接形式并注明出处。

发表评论

快捷回复: 表情:
AddoilApplauseBadlaughBombCoffeeFabulousFacepalmFecesFrownHeyhaInsidiousKeepFightingNoProbPigHeadShockedSinistersmileSlapSocialSweatTolaughWatermelonWittyWowYeahYellowdog
评论列表 (暂无评论,3人围观)

还没有评论,来说两句吧...

目录[+]